Wellington U11 Blacks 240-10 Over Stowey U11 249-6

Wellington U11 Blacks just failed to record a victory when Over Stowey were the visitors to Sampford Arundel on a sunny Sunday morning. Oliver Hutchings, on calling incorrectly was sent in to bat and he himself led from the front as partnered by William Box they took 39 runs off the bat but the loss of 2 wickets, reduced the total to 227. Wellington U11 Reds 269-5 Taunton St Andrews U11 ‘A’ 284-7

Second placed Wellington Reds entertained table toppers Taunton St Andrews ‘A’ at Sampford Arundel on Sunday morning and were only just denied taking their 100% record in a fine game of cricket under sunny skies. Charlie Crossley and William Lyon-Taylor took to the crease for the hosts and were watchful in adding 11 runs before Oliver Hutchings and Charlie Young found things difficult against the ‘Saints’ county attack. Ashbrittle U11 292-3 Wellington U11 Blacks 243-5

Wellington U11 Blacks took the short ride to Ashbrittle on Sunday morning, but came away empty handed, despite 3 wickets for Nerys Jones. Ben Briddon and Harley Wingett went out to bat first and 3 fine boundaries from Briddon took the score to 216 before Nerys Jones and William Box took to the crease.
